How Did I Become a White Moonlight When I Was Just Being Mischievous? Season 3
How Did I Become a White Moonlight When I Was Just Being Mischievous? Season 3 Plot:
Lin Xiaoman, a free-spirited office worker who loves to 'act mischievously', gets accidentally involved in a family marriage pressure conflict of wealthy CEO Gu Yanze. To fend off his family's pressure, Gu falsely claims that Lin is his long-awaited 'white moonlight'. Lin initially takes it as a joke, but rumors soon spread that Gu already has a real white moonlight, leading to misunderstandings between them. Is Lin's 'mischief' a happy accident that touches Gu's heart, or is there a hidden plot behind it? In Season 3, they tear off their disguises, their relationship heats up amid the tug-of-war, and the truth about why Gu missed his true white moonlight years ago gradually comes to light.
